FERRAMENTAS LINUX: O GNOME envia o protocolo de entrada de texto do GTK para o Wayland

domingo, 21 de janeiro de 2018

O GNOME envia o protocolo de entrada de texto do GTK para o Wayland


Saiba mais!!



Os desenvolvedores do GNOME têm trabalhado em um novo protocolo Wayland, o protocolo "gtk_text_input", que agora é implementado em seu compositor Mutter.

Separe do protocolo zwp_text_input, o protocolo gtk_text_input foi projetado para representar entrada de texto e métodos de entrada associados a um assento e eventos de entrada / saída. Este protocolo administrado pelo GNOME para Mutter é delineado através deste compromisso com a sua especificação de protocolo vivendo na árvore para Mutter, dado o foco do GNOME.

Este novo protocolo de entrada de texto para Wayland agora é implementado no Mutter . O desenvolvedor do GNOME, Carlos Garnacho, resume o trabalho como:

Esta é a implementação do protocolo interno de entrada de texto que será usado para comunicar IMs (a serem implementados pelo gnome-shell) com os clientes. O protocolo text_input tem seu próprio foco expresso através de eventos enter / leave, que normalmente seguirão o teclado.  

O cliente poderá comunicar o seu estado atual (por exemplo, o estado do foco, o retângulo do cursor nas coordenadas da superfície, o texto que circunda a posição do cursor, ...) e receberá comandos do compositor (por exemplo, preeditar texto, cometer uma string, ...). ...).  

Sempre que houver um método de entrada ativo, o compositor encaminhará eventos-chave diretamente através dele. O cliente não receberá eventos wl_keyboard se o evento for consumido pelo IM.
Esta é uma das melhorias Wayland para encontrar com a versão GNOME 3.28 em março.

Fonte

Até a próxima!!

Nenhum comentário:

Postar um comentário